World Bank Commissions Zulum's Educational Projects in Borno

The World Bank, represented by Country Director Mathew Verghis Mondai, has commissioned seven significant projects in Borno State, executed under the leadership of Governor Babagana Umara Zulum. These projects include the construction of three mega schools, a flyover bridge, and three dual carriageway roads, reflecting the state government's commitment to post-insurgency urban renewal and human capital development.

Mondai commended Zulum's leadership and reaffirmed the bank's commitment to supporting developmental initiatives in the state. The commissioned educational facilities comprise a 30-classroom government secondary school and a 30-classroom mega primary school in Maimusari, along with a 20-classroom command secondary school in Maiduguri.

Zulum noted that the insurgency had destroyed 5,000 classrooms, leaving 2.2 million children out of school. His administration has constructed 104 new schools and rehabilitated 2,931 classrooms, increasing student enrollment from 800,000 to 1.4 million by December 2025.
